(JAPANESE PRINTS.) Brannan, Noah; and Elliot, William. Festive Wine: Ancient Japanese Poems from the Kinkafu. 21 woodblock prints by Haku Maki, measuring 140x197 mm, (5 1/2x7 3/4 inches), each signed and numbered, printed in two colors on handmade Kyokushi paper, tipped-in, and matted. Small folio, 1/4 white goatskin over hemp, stamped in gold and silver; handmade paper dust jacket, excised on spine to reveal title; publisher's wood box. New York & Tokyo, (1969)
- Notes: number 133 of 150 deluxe copies signed by haku maki and bearing his seal. A beautiful example of traditional Japanese woodblock printing executed with modern methods.
